| 1373193 | 2014-04-20 23:38:00 | My friend with the new computer cannot get Internet Explorer to close - no minimise/close X at the top right.... I haven't seen it, and wonder if the window is oversized so those tools do not appear.... any other ideas please? In the meantime I have suggested using Control/Alt/Delete and using Task Manager.... | 1373194 | 2014-04-21 00:03:00 | Whats the OS ?? if its windows 8, are they using the Normal Desktop IE, or the App version on the Start Menu ? If its W8, then they must not have the latest updates installed if using the Start App, because that does put the close buttons top right when mouse is moved to the top. If its a IE8 App, move mouse to top of screen and it will turn to a hand, left clcik /hold and drag to bottom of page OR press windows key + Down arrow. If its the normal desktop IE, try pressing F11, it may be in full screen mode. |
